DBA

At OmegaLab, we help businesses successfully scale their Post-MVP (Minimum Viable Product) products by building robust, scalable solutions designed to handle high traffic and increasing complexity. One of the most critical aspects of scaling is ensuring that your databases can support growing data volumes, user activity, and high loads. Our Database Administration (DBA) services focus on scaling and optimizing your databases to ensure high availability, fast query performance, and reliability as your product expands.

DBA: Database Scaling and Optimization for High Load

We specialize in scaling and optimizing databases to ensure they can handle heavy traffic, large datasets, and complex queries without sacrificing performance. Our services include:
  • Scaling: We ensure that your databases can scale both vertically (increasing resource allocation) and horizontally (distributing data across multiple servers or nodes) to handle increasing demand. Whether using relational databases like PostgreSQL and MySQL or NoSQL databases like MongoDB, we design architectures that scale dynamically to meet traffic spikes.
Optimization: We optimize database performance through indexing, query tuning, and schema optimization to reduce response times, prevent bottlenecks, and ensure fast data retrieval, even under heavy load.
Why Database Scaling Matters After MVP
As your product scales, your databases must keep pace with increasing user demand and data complexity. Without proper database scaling and optimization, your application can suffer from performance bottlenecks, slow query response times, and even downtime during peak usage. By optimizing your databases for high load, we ensure that your product delivers fast, reliable performance as it grows, providing a seamless user experience.
Our Post-MVP Database Scaling & Optimization Services
01
Vertical & Horizontal Scaling
We design scalable database architectures that support both vertical and horizontal scaling. Vertical scaling involves increasing the capacity of your existing database servers, while horizontal scaling distributes data across multiple servers to balance the load.
02
Sharding & Replication
For large-scale applications, we implement sharding to partition data across multiple databases, ensuring faster data retrieval and query execution. We also set up replication to create redundant copies of your data, improving read performance and fault tolerance.
03
Query Optimization & Indexing
Poorly optimized queries can lead to slow response times and high resource usage. We fine-tune your database queries, optimize indexing strategies, and rewrite complex queries to ensure fast, efficient data retrieval, even under heavy workloads.
04
High Availability & Failover
We design database architectures with built-in high availability and automatic failover mechanisms. This ensures that if one database server fails, traffic is seamlessly routed to a backup, preventing downtime and ensuring continuous access to data.
05
Load Balancing for Databases
We implement load balancing strategies for databases to evenly distribute queries across multiple servers, preventing any one server from being overwhelmed by traffic. This ensures that your database infrastructure scales to handle increasing demand while maintaining fast response times.
06
NoSQL Database Optimization
For NoSQL databases like MongoDB, we optimize data models, configure appropriate consistency levels, and implement partitioning strategies to ensure that your application can handle a large number of concurrent read and write operations without slowing down.

Common Database Scaling Challenges We Address

Slow Query Performance: As your database grows, query performance can degrade. We analyze and optimize your queries, indexing strategies, and schema designs to ensure fast, efficient data retrieval, even under high load.

Inefficient Data Distribution: Without proper sharding and replication, databases can become bottlenecks. We implement data partitioning strategies that distribute data across multiple servers, improving read/write performance and ensuring scalability.

Database Downtime & Failover Issues: System failures can lead to database downtime and data loss. We implement high availability and automatic failover strategies to ensure that your database remains operational, even in the event of hardware or software failures.

Scaling Complex Transactions: Handling complex transactions across distributed databases can lead to performance bottlenecks and data inconsistency. We design database architectures that optimize transaction management, ensuring consistency and fast execution times
Key Trends in Post-MVP Database Scaling for 2024
Distributed Databases
As data grows, distributed databases like Cassandra and Google Bigtable are becoming essential for scaling. These databases are designed to scale horizontally across multiple regions, providing high availability and low-latency access to data.
Cloud-Native Databases
Cloud-native databases like Amazon Aurora, Google Cloud Spanner, and Azure Cosmos DB offer built-in auto-scaling, high availability, and global distribution, making them ideal for products with large-scale, geographically distributed user bases.
AI-Driven Database Optimization
Artificial intelligence and machine learning are increasingly being used to optimize database performance, automatically tuning queries, managing resource allocation, and predicting traffic patterns to optimize scaling.
Serverless Databases
Serverless databases such as AWS DynamoDB automatically scale based on demand, providing cost-efficiency and eliminating the need for manual database management. This is especially useful for applications with unpredictable workloads.

Why OmegaLab for Post-MVP Database Scaling?

Expertise in Database Scaling: Our team has deep expertise in scaling and optimizing databases like PostgreSQL, MySQL, MongoDB, and Cassandra, ensuring that your data infrastructure can handle high loads and growing user demand.

Performance Optimization: We focus on optimizing every aspect of your database, from queries and indexing to data distribution and replication, ensuring that your database performs at its best, even under heavy traffic.

High Availability & Disaster Recovery: We design fault-tolerant database architectures with high availability and automated failover mechanisms, ensuring that your data is always accessible and protected against failures.

Scalable Cloud Solutions: We integrate your databases with cloud-native technologies like Amazon RDS, Google Cloud SQL, and Azure Database, ensuring that your infrastructure can scale dynamically as your business grows.
Our Values
01
Scalability
We ensure that your databases can scale seamlessly to handle increasing traffic, data volume, and user activity, maintaining high performance at all times.
02
Performance
By optimizing database performance, we ensure that your product can deliver fast, reliable access to data, even under the heaviest loads.
03
Availability
We prioritize high availability and disaster recovery, ensuring that your databases remain operational and your data is always accessible, no matter what.
04
Collaboration
We work closely with your team to design a database scaling strategy that aligns with your business goals, ensuring that your product is ready to grow and succeed in the market.

The Outcome of Scaling a Post-MVP Product

With OmegaLab’s Post-MVP Database Scaling services, you’ll:
  • Implement scalable database architectures that dynamically adjust to increased traffic and data loads, ensuring high availability and fast query response times.
  • Optimize database performance through query tuning, indexing, and data distribution strategies, ensuring that your product can scale without sacrificing speed or reliability.
  • Ensure high availability with automated failover and replication, reducing the risk of downtime and maintaining data access at all times.
  • Leverage cloud-native database solutions to automate scaling and performance optimization, reducing operational overhead and allowing your product to scale effortlessly.
Let OmegaLab help you scale your Post-MVP Product with advanced database scaling and optimization solutions—ensuring your data infrastructure is built to handle high loads, fast growth, and the demands of a global user base.

Let us help you with your business challenges

Contact us to schedule a call or set up a meeting